How they compare

Mexico currently reports 7.9% against 7.7% in Solomon Islands, a difference of 0.2%.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 28 shared years of data; in 1982 it was Solomon Islands ahead.

Mexico ranks 61st and Solomon Islands ranks 64th of 184 countries.

Solomon Islands has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mexico Solomon Islands Difference Ahead
1980s 3.3% 5.7% 2.4% Solomon Islands
1990s 3.8% 4.7% 0.9% Solomon Islands
2000s 4.3% 5.7% 1.4% Solomon Islands
2010s 6.0% 8.7% 2.7% Solomon Islands
2020s 7.5% 7.7% 0.2% Solomon Islands

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
